What Are Botox and Jeuveau?
Botox and Jeuveau are FDA-approved injectable neuromodulators that temporarily relax targeted facial muscles. By limiting muscle movement, these treatments reduce the appearance of expression lines that form from repeated facial movements such as smiling, frowning, and squinting.
Botox has been used for cosmetic and medical purposes for many years and is one of the most recognized names in aesthetic medicine. Jeuveau, often referred to as “Newtox,” is a newer wrinkle relaxer developed specifically for cosmetic use.
Both products contain a purified form of botulinum toxin type A and work similarly to soften facial wrinkles and prevent new lines from becoming more pronounced.
What Skin Concerns Do Botox and Jeuveau Treat?
Botox and Jeuveau are highly effective for treating dynamic wrinkles, including:
- Forehead lines
- Frown lines between the eyebrows (glabellar lines or “11s”)
- Crow’s feet around the eyes
- Bunny lines on the nose
- Chin dimpling
- Lip lines and gummy smiles
- Neck bands in some cases
These treatments are ideal for wrinkles caused by muscle movement rather than deep static wrinkles caused by volume loss or significant skin laxity.

What to Expect During Treatment
Your Botox or Jeuveau appointment begins with a consultation and facial assessment. Your provider will discuss your concerns, treatment goals, and recommended injection areas.
During the procedure:
- The treatment area is cleansed.
- Small amounts of product are injected into targeted facial muscles using a very fine needle.
- Most patients report only minor discomfort, often described as a quick pinch.
- The procedure is completed in approximately 10–20 minutes.
No anesthesia is typically required, and you can resume most daily activities immediately after your appointment.
Recovery and Results
Recovery from Botox and Jeuveau is minimal. Some patients may experience mild redness, swelling, or tenderness at the injection sites, which typically resolves within a few hours.
Most providers recommend:
- Avoiding strenuous exercise for 24 hours
- Remaining upright for several hours after treatment
- Avoiding rubbing or massaging treated areas
Results typically begin to appear within a few days, with full results visible in approximately 1–2 weeks.
Both Botox and Jeuveau generally last about 3–4 months, although individual results may vary depending on metabolism, treatment area, and muscle activity.
Many patients find that consistent treatments help maintain smoother skin and longer-lasting improvements over time.
